For the heads of department: the group policy with Averlane Mutual renews on 1 November. Premiums are up 9% owing to last year's warehouse claim at the Dunhollow site. I've obtained two alternative quotes; both exclude flood cover, which we need. Broker meetings are booked for mid-October, and the claims history file is in the shared drive. Please hold renewal decisions until Selda reviews the terms against the note that follows.

board note of fajef-kadug: Project Oliath slips by six weeks because of the tooling delay.

**Runbook: Waveform Preview Service — Account Recovery**

The Murmurline preview renderer runs under a dedicated service account. If the account is disabled, previews fail silently and uploads queue in the staging bucket. Re-enable via the ops console, then restart the render pool. The console's recovery flow will prompt for the service account's passphrase, which is kept below for maintainers.

recovery phrase for fahog-yahif: wenael-fraox

When reviewing changes to Plumeline's message queue, pay close attention to log compaction settings. Compaction keeps only the latest record per key, so any reviewer approving a new compacted topic must verify that consumers tolerate missing intermediate events. Misconfigured retention here caused data loss once before. The compaction design notes and the reviewer checklist are kept on the internal page below.

dashboard of taduf-yagap = https://confluence.tolvaqsys.internal/display/display/projects/display

# Service Accounts: String Extraction

The `extract-i18n` script pulls translatable strings from all Bramblewick repos and pushes them to the Glossa service. It runs under the `i18n-extractor` service account. Do not run it under your personal account; Glossa rate-limits individual users aggressively. The account has write access to the staging catalog only. Set the token in your shell before invoking the script. The current staging token is below.

API key for kahap-kafog: zpat15_6qzxZ7YR8aDwjmp

CI heads-up for support: if a customer says config changes aren't taking effect, the Brimvale hot-reload watcher probably crashed silently. It doesn't restart itself (yes, we know). Check the reloader pane in the Ops dashboard — if it's red, bounce the sidecar, don't restart the whole app. Most tickets clear in under a minute. Match their report against the token below.

build token for tajeg-bajep: htk14_409ba9df6b8acb